Piet Viljoen argues for investing in South Africa

6 articles · Updated · BizNews · May 10
  • He says South African assets remain undervalued after offshore capital flight, while the Iran war may pressure emerging markets in the short term.
  • Viljoen argues that multipolar geopolitics and inflation increasingly favour emerging markets, especially resource-heavy economies such as South Africa.
  • The investment case centres on longer-term upside despite near-term volatility, with South Africa presented as a beneficiary of shifting global capital and commodity dynamics.
